Here are answers to some common questions about proactive Internal Medicine care with Dr. Gloria Castano:
- What is an Internist, and how are they different from a Family Physician?
- An internist, like Dr. Castano, is a primary care doctor who specializes in adult health. While family physicians care for patients of all ages, internists have extensive training in diagnosing and treating the various medical conditions that affect adults.

- What is COPD, and how is it managed?
- COPD is a common lung disease, often caused by smoking, that makes breathing difficult. Management focuses on preventing flare-ups with inhalers, providing oxygen as needed, and encouraging pulmonary rehabilitation.
- I was told I have 'fatty liver disease.' What does that mean?
- Non-alc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) is when fat builds up in your liver. Dr. Castano can help you understand lifestyle changes, such as weight loss and diet, to prevent it from getting worse.
